Related to this thread, I graduated from the same private high school that the two inventors of Kodachrome Film, Leopold Godowsky and Leopold Mannes, met and graduated. Riverdale Country School, located just outside of Manhatten, was not an ordinary school. It was small with 40 students per class. My classmates included Chevy Chase of Saturday Night Live fame, Carly Simon who received a grammy and Ed Randell, the present govenor of Pennsylvania. There is an excellent article in the July issue of Leica Fotography International about how they came to meet at Riverdale and eventually invent this revolutionary film.
